Summary

Cruz Victor Masonry operating as a sole owner is licensed in California under CSLB number 929990. The license was first issued in 2009, putting the business at 17 years on the active CSLB roster. It carries a single CSLB classification: C-29 — Masonry Contractor. Records show an active surety bond on file with Western Surety Company and active workers' compensation coverage from Great American Alliance Insurance Company. The business is based in Norwalk, in Los Angeles County, California.
